ZIP code 52621 is located in Crawfordsville, Iowa, within Washington County. With a population of 620,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with a middle-aged community — the median age is 38.4 years. Economically, 52621 is a middle-income ZIP code: the median household income of $94,028 is above the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 52621 represents one of the more affordable housing markets in the country. The median home value of $105,000 is well below the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$967 per month in median rent. Homeownership is strong here — 81.6%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have decreased by 2% since 2019.
The population of 52621 is primarily White (88.06%). Residents are well-educated — 43.4%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is near the national average. Poverty affects a relatively small share of residents at 5.5%. Household income has grown by 27% since 2019.
The unemployment rate in 52621 stands at 3.1%, which is below the national average.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 80%.
Overall, ZIP code 52621 in Crawfordsville, IA is characterized as middle-income, well-educated, a middle-aged community, and predominantly owner-occupied. With 620 residents, a median household income of $94,028, and a median home value of $105,000, it offers a clear picture of life in this part of Iowa.
